Quick Answer

In Southeast Asia, stainless steel lifespan is not decided by grade alone. 304 and 316L still need the right surface finish, real thickness and MTC heat-number traceability. These checks often explain why two projects using the same grade can age very differently.

Surface Finish Matters More Than Many Buyers Expect

A lot of buyers ask for 304 or 316L first and ask about finish later. Near the coast, that order can be risky. A rough brushed surface can hold salt, moisture and dirt in the grain lines. A smoother finish is often easier to clean.

This is why two lots of 316L may not look the same after service in Singapore, Vietnam or Indonesia. The grade may be correct, but the surface condition changes how fast staining appears.

Thickness Tolerance Is a Service-Life Issue

Low prices can hide a lower real thickness. A pipe sold as 2.0 mm may measure close to the low side of tolerance. A plate or bar may still be within tolerance, but have less margin than the buyer expected.

This is not only a strength issue. It is also a corrosion-margin issue. For stainless steel bar parts, this connects directly with tolerance choices such as h9, h10 and h11 for cold drawn bars.

Quick Thickness Check List

  • Ask for nominal size and allowed tolerance.
  • Check more than one point.
  • Compare the result with the drawing and purchase order.
  • Treat a thinner wall or undersized bar seriously in coastal service.

MTC vs. Reality

An MTC is useful only when it matches the material. The simple check is this: compare the Heat Number on the document with the marking on the pipe, plate, coil or bar.

A Cost-Effective Mixed-Grade Strategy

Not every part of a project needs 316L. Many buyers use 316L for coastal exposure, splash zones, outdoor supports or parts that are hard to replace. They keep 304 for lower-risk indoor areas or sheltered positions.

This can control cost without taking blind risk. The key is to split the application clearly and check finish, thickness and traceability for each area.

Frequently Asked Questions (FAQ)

Q. What affects stainless steel lifespan besides grade?

A. Surface finish, real thickness, fabrication condition, cleaning access and MTC heat-number traceability can all affect stainless steel lifespan. Grade is only the starting point.

Q. Why does stainless steel stain faster in coastal Southeast Asia?

A. Salt air, humidity and trapped dirt can speed up staining. Rougher brushed finishes may hold salt in the grain lines, especially in coastal areas such as Singapore and Vietnam.

Q. How does thickness tolerance affect service life?

A. If the real thickness is near the low side of tolerance, the corrosion margin is smaller from day one. This matters for pipe, plate and stainless steel bar parts used in harsher environments.

Q. Why should buyers match MTC heat number before shipment?

A. The Heat Number connects the certificate to the physical material. If the MTC and material marking do not match, the document cannot fully prove the material identity.

Q. Can 304 and 316L be mixed in one project?

A. Yes. Many projects use 316L in coastal, chemical or hard-to-replace areas, and use 304 in lower-risk indoor or sheltered areas to control cost.
